Hey folks, looking for suggestions. I have a 2004 accord V6 6MT, around 130k miles. The engine has been consuming oil for some time (not smoking much -- old post here: https://honda-tech.com/forums/honda-...codes-3211778/), and it recently popped the cylinder misfire codes for every cylinder. I finally pulled the plugs and did a compression test. Here are the results.
Cylinder 1: 158
Cylinder 2: 180
Cylinder 3: 175
Cylinder 4: 146
Cylinder 5: 65, 75 Wet
Cylinder 6: 173
There was a good bit of oil on the 5th cylinder coil pack, and the plugs were fairly dirty on 4, 5,& 6 cylinders. The first 3 looked pretty good. I ran the wet compression test on the low 5th cylinder and the compression went up a little. What should I do next? Hope it's a bad intake valve? Should I pull the head and look around at the valves. You could do a leak down test and get a better idea.....or depending on budget, plans and or desires - rip the head off and decide what to do from there.

Thanks for the response. I couldn't get a leak down tester, but decided to use my compression tester to help determine where the leak was. It seems like the air was leaking into the crankcase, so it appears to be the rings. I'm going to try soaking in marvel mystery oil for a few days and replace plugs and just drive it some more. Not going to pull the heads at this point. I'll post back results later.
